What are small fast dinosaurs?

What are small fast dinosaurs

Theropods, short, fast dinosaurs like the Velociraptor, Compsognathus, and Troodon, are common names for these groups. These quick-moving animals usually had thin, light bodies and strong back legs that let them run very fast. They needed to be fast to catch food and avoid bigger predators, so speed was an important survival skill in their environments.

Deciphering Dinosaur Speed

Deciphering Dinosaur Speed

Hopefully, you will understand WHAT IS THE FASTEST DINOSAUR from the above section. Scientists can determine how fast dinosaurs could run by looking at preserved bones. Leg bones are very helpful because they show how long and thick your leg muscles are and how fast and strong you are. There are also grooves in some fossils that match up with muscle attachments. These grooves show scientists where muscles are used to connect to bones. 

Scientists also use trackways to find out how fast things are moving. Scientists use fossilized trackways to estimate dinosaur speed. Scientists calculate dinosaur sprinting speed to learn about their lifestyles. Scientists may use dinosaur running speed to deduce its habits and lifestyle, aiding fossil extraction and interpretation.
